Nassef Manabilang Adiong, PhD

Nassef is the founder of PHISO (Philippine International Studies Organization), BRLN (Bangsamoro Research and Legal Network), DSRN (Decolonial Studies Research Network), and Co-IRIS (International Relations and Islamic Studies Research Cohort). He researches policy issues affecting the Bangsamoro society and explores decolonial knowledge sources of the global south as well as interdisciplinary study between Islam and International Relations.
